Accessing PNC Online Banking:
Accessing PNC’s online banking platform is straightforward. Customers can log in through the PNC website or the mobile app. The website features a clean, intuitive design, making navigation easy even for less tech-savvy users. The mobile app offers similar functionality, providing convenient access on the go. Both platforms require a user ID and password for security purposes. For first-time users, enrollment involves providing necessary personal information and verifying identity through various methods such as security questions or one-time codes sent to a registered phone number or email address.
Key Features and Functionality:
PNC’s online banking platform offers a wide range of features designed to simplify financial management. These include:
-
Account Management: View account balances, transaction history, and statements for checking, savings, money market, and other account types. Users can also download statements in various formats (PDF, CSV, etc.) for record-keeping purposes.
-
Bill Pay: Schedule and manage bill payments electronically, eliminating the need for writing checks or using physical stamps. Recurring payments can be set up for regular bills, saving time and ensuring timely payments.
-
Funds Transfer: Transfer funds easily between different PNC accounts or to external accounts at other financial institutions. This feature allows for seamless management of funds across multiple accounts.
-
Mobile Check Deposit: Deposit checks remotely using the mobile app by taking a picture of the check. This eliminates the need to visit a branch physically for deposits, offering significant convenience.
-
Debit Card Management: Manage debit cards through the online platform, including activating new cards, setting transaction limits, and reporting lost or stolen cards. This ensures better control and security over debit card usage.
-
Customer Service: Access customer service through various channels, including online chat, email, and phone support. This ensures assistance is readily available when needed.
-
Investment Services: For customers with investment accounts, the platform offers access to investment information, portfolio tracking, and trading capabilities. This integrated approach simplifies the management of both banking and investment accounts.
-
Virtual Assistant: Some versions of the online platform and mobile app incorporate virtual assistants, which can answer basic questions and guide users through various tasks. This AI-powered feature adds a layer of convenience and efficiency.
-
Personalized Financial Tools: PNC offers various personalized financial tools and resources, such as budgeting tools, savings goals trackers, and financial education materials. These features help customers manage their finances effectively and improve their financial well-being.
-
Security Features: PNC employs robust security measures to protect customer data and prevent unauthorized access. These measures include multi-factor authentication, encryption, and fraud monitoring systems.
Security Measures:
Security is a paramount concern for any online banking platform, and PNC takes this seriously. They employ several layers of security to protect customer accounts and information:
-
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A): This requires multiple forms of verification to access the account, such as a password and a one-time code sent to a registered device.
-
Encryption: Data transmitted between the user’s device and PNC’s servers is encrypted to prevent unauthorized interception.
-
Fraud Monitoring: PNC actively monitors accounts for suspicious activity and alerts customers to potential threats.
-
Secure Website: The PNC website utilizes HTTPS protocol, ensuring secure communication and data transmission.
-
Regular Security Updates: PNC regularly updates its systems and software to address vulnerabilities and improve security.

Potential Drawbacks:
While PNC’s online banking platform offers many advantages, some potential drawbacks should be considered:
-
Technical Issues: Occasional technical glitches or website downtime can disrupt access to accounts.
-
Security Risks: Despite robust security measures, there’s always a risk of security breaches, although PNC actively mitigates these risks.
-
Learning Curve: New users might require some time to learn the platform’s features and functionalities.
-
Internet Access Required: Access to the internet is essential to use the online banking platform.
-
Limited Personal Interaction: Online banking lacks the personal interaction provided by in-person banking at a branch.
